Parks, Recreation & Leisure Studies isn't the most popular major in the world, but it's not the least popular either. To be more precise it ranks #166 in popularity out of 395 majors in the country. So, it might take a little more work to find colleges and universities that offer the degree program.

College Factual reviewed 3 schools in Arizona to determine which ones were the best for degree seekers in the field of parks, recreation & leisure studies. When you put them all together, these colleges and universities awarded 124 degrees in parks, recreation & leisure studies during the 2021-2022 academic year.

It is difficult to beat Northern Arizona University if you want to pursue a degree in parks, recreation & leisure studies. NAU is a fairly large public university located in the small city of Flagstaff. This university ranks 7th out of 26 colleges for overall quality in the state of Arizona.

There were about 68 parks, recreation & leisure studies students who graduated with this degree at NAU in the most recent data year. Students who graduate with their degree from the parks & rec program report average early career wages of $31,672.
